Methods & Support (M&S): M&S is part of a global team that provides guidance and support for IGE. M&S maintains the global documentation (e.g. charter, methodology, policies and procedures). In the US the team is responsible for the following: 

  • Maintenance of local policies and procedures that align with global IGE methodology and Credit Agricole S.A. Group Norms
  • Periodic reporting for local and global committees and regulators, including data analysis
  • Local support and training on IGE audit methodology
  • Execution of the Quality Assurance Improvement Program (QAIP), supporting continuous improvement of the audit function
  • Onboarding and off-boarding process in the US
  • Logistic and organizational support to IGE Americas
  • Local administration of IGE tools (MyAudit, MySkills, Matrix)

 

Corporate Functions – Risk, Human Resources, and Finance: The Corporate Functions team performs risk-based audit coverage of the support functions. They identify and report on strengths and weaknesses of the audited areas and analyze the root causes and consequences of the identified weaknesses, providing formal feedback and reporting audit findings pertaining to the control environments within the Risk Management, Human Resources, and Finance departments. The team is responsible for the following:

  • Assess the design and operating effectiveness of the areas in scope of the audits 
  • Execute audit work supported with sufficient audit workpapers, data and applicable documents    in accordance with IGE methodology, regulatory requirements, and AIBL / IIA standards
  • Present audit conclusions to IGE management with clearly documented audit findings and recommendations, and present to the management of the audited unit
  • Keep the Lead Auditor in charge of the assignment/Local Head of Audit informed of the progress on the audit work assigned, and to escalate any issue that may impact/delay the project
  • Conduct recommendations follow-ups to monitor whether adequate corrective actions have been taken prior to submitting to Managers for closing the recommendations
  • Proper archiving of any supporting documentation, audit evidence and deliverables using the designated audit documentation tools

Technology – coverage of Information Technology, Data Governance, and Cybersecurity: The Technology team performs risk-based (both direct and integrated) audit coverage of the technology, data, and information security functions. They identify and report on strengths and weaknesses of the audited areas and analyze the root causes and consequences of the identified weaknesses, providing formal feedback and potential findings pertaining to the control environments within the IT, Data, and Cybersecurity. The team is responsible for the following:
Document clearly and precisely in the test sheets the audit testing performed and the conclusions reached, in accordance with IGE methodology, regulatory requirements, and AIBL / IIA standards, and the NIST framework for information security
Present audit conclusions to IGE management and to the management of the audited unit
Keep the Lead Auditor in charge of the assignment/Local Head of Audit informed of the progress on the audit work assigned, and to escalate any issue that may impact/delay the project
Conduct recommendations follow-ups to monitor whether adequate corrective actions have been taken prior to submitting to Managers for closing the recommendations
Proper archiving of any supporting documentation, audit evidence and deliverables

  • About Crédit Agricole Corporate and Investment Bank (Crédit Agricole CIB) Crédit Agricole CIB is the corporate and investment banking arm of Crédit Agricole Group, the 10th largest banking group worldwide in terms of balance sheet size (The Banker, July 2022). 8,600 employees in more than 30 countries across Europe, the Americas, Asia-Pacific, the Middle-East and North Africa, support the Bank's clients, meeting their financial needs throughout the world. Crédit Agricole CIB offers its large corporate and institutional clients a range of products and services in capital market activities, investment banking, structured finance, commercial banking and international trade. The Bank is a pioneer in the area of climate finance, and is currently a market leader in this segment with a complete offer for all its clients.
